I have been wanting to upgrade to the Family Suite with Master but waited too long and they are all sold out on my cruise.  Yes the slide is there but you are getting Suite perks without the Haven access for $4-$5 thousand less than a Haven Suite.  The slides are only open from 10am to 5pm and from reports, there is not a lot of sound from them.  Plus you get more room with the master bedroom.

Cabin 9216 would be the balcony behind the slide not the one where the chairs are so its not as close to the exit.  The sliding door in the picture is from the master bedroom and there is another door facing outwards toward the ocean that is off of the living space.
